About Linktree

The Category King with a 12% Toll.

Linktree invented the link-in-bio category in 2016 and now has over 70 million users worldwide. It’s the name most people think of first when someone says “link in bio.” That familiarity is a real advantage.

The trade-offs: a 12% seller fee on every sale on the Free plan (highest in the category), a 67% price hike in November 2025 that pushed Pro from $9 to $15/month, US-only monetization features (Shops, Sponsored Links), no custom domain except on Premium ($35/mo), and mounting complaints about billing surprises and slow support.

The Trust Problem

Linktree Raised Its Prices 67% in November 2025.

One morning, Linktree Pro users woke up to a 67% price increase. The Pro plan jumped from $9/month to $15/month with no warning and no legacy pricing for existing customers. Older reviews quoting the lower prices are now misleading.

The Geography Problem

Linktree’s Best Features Are US-Only.
brandID Works Everywhere.

Linktree Shops and Sponsored Links, the two features Linktree markets hardest, are only available to creators based in the United States. If you’re in Europe, Asia, Latin America, or Africa, they simply don’t work for you.

The Honest Take

When Linktree Genuinely Makes Sense.

We are not going to pretend Linktree is always the wrong choice. Here are the specific scenarios where it is legitimately the right one.

1

You want an automatic media kit that pulls stats from your socials.

Both platforms have media kits, but Linktree pulls live follower stats from your connected socials and auto-updates them. brandID’s media kit is manually curated. If auto-updating social stats matter more to you than fee structure, Linktree fits better.

2

You do not care about affiliate income, billboards, or global reach.

The three biggest brandID differentiators are the affiliate marketplace, digital billboards, and AI video translation. If none of those move the needle for your business model, the fee difference (5% Trial vs 9% on Linktree Free) may not be a dealbreaker.

3

You are okay with account suspensions and 4-5 day support response times.

Linktree has documented issues with account suspensions and support delays, especially on lower tiers. If your business can tolerate occasional interruptions, or you are running Linktree only as a side project, this may not be a dealbreaker.

Does brandID charge higher fees than Linktree? +

No. brandID’s Creator plan removes platform fees at $9/month. Linktree Starter ($8/mo) still charges 9%. Linktree Pro ($15/mo) also still charges 9%. Only Linktree Premium ($35/mo) reaches 0%. On $1,000 of monthly sales, that means Linktree Free costs you $120 in fees, Linktree Pro costs $105 ($15 + $90 fee), Linktree Premium costs $35, and brandID Creator costs $9. brandID is genuinely cheaper at every revenue level.
